About Paul Di'Anno

Paul Di'Anno holds significant cultural weight as a pioneering figure in heavy metal, channeling raw energy and emotion that laid the groundwork for the genre's evolution.

His early work not only helped shape the sound of British metal but also influenced a generation of musicians who sought to capture that same visceral intensity, establishing a template for future artists aiming to balance aggression with melody. Di'Anno's approach blends a gritty vocal delivery with powerful instrumentation, showcasing an unapologetic embrace of both ferocity and melody. His performances are often characterized by their explosive presence, inviting audiences into a shared experience of catharsis and primal connection. This interaction between artist and listener has become a hallmark of his legacy, inspiring countless live performances where energy is paramount. Lyrically, Di'Anno often explores themes of struggle, rebellion, and personal turmoil, crafting narratives that resonate on an intimate level. His storytelling tends to be direct yet evocative, mixing sincerity with a sense of urgency that mirrors the music's driving rhythms. This ability to convey complex emotions through straightforward yet impactful lyrics solidifies his place as a crucial voice within the heavy metal landscape.
